      NOTE: This suggestion is for Confluence Server. Using Confluence Cloud? See the corresponding suggestion.

      We're upgrading our Atlassian Cloud infrastructure and, as a result, we need to temporarily remove image effects—like drop shadow and snapshot—from Confluence Cloud. When we make this change, images will still display but won't show any applied effects.

      We'll try to have it up and running again as soon as possible, but can't provide a timeline at this stage. If you have any questions or concerns about this, please comment on this issue so we can follow up with you.

            gene.michtchenko added a comment - - edited

            @Mellissa_nHart ... yea .. I gave up on Atlassian for the drop-shadow feature a while back and just started using the styles tag within each one of my article pages to add the drop-shadow effect. 

             

            Use the style macro and add the below code --> {style 

            img

            { box-shadow: 0 4px 8px 0 rgba(0, 0, 0, 0.2), 0 6px 20px 0 rgba(0, 0, 0, 0.19); text-align: center; }
